Hybrid Publishing: A New Path for Authors

The conventional publishing industry is undergoing a major evolution with the rise of hybrid publishing. This approach provides creatives a distinct opportunity to maintain more control over their books while gaining some of the advantages of professional publishing assistance. Unlike solely self-publishing, hybrid publishers provide editing, formatting, marketing, and distribution help, often for a payment , linking the space between the two methods . It's a expanding choice for authors wanting a combined publishing journey .

Book Formatting: Essential Tips for a Professional Look

Achieving a polished presentation for your manuscript is critical for success . Poor formatting can detract from your content, making it seem unprofessional . Here are a several crucial tips to ensure your creation leaves a positive impression. First, think about your lettering; choose readable options such as serif fonts for printed books and sans-serif fonts for online versions. Next, lend particular attention to layout; consistent margins build a tidy aesthetic . Use titles to organize your content and enhance readability. Finally, proofread closely for any formatting issues.

Finding the Appropriate Publisher Deciding Between Legacy vs. Hybrid

Navigating the world of book release can be complex. Writers face a important decision: do they pursue a mainstream publisher or consider a hybrid model? Conventional publishing provides possibility for extensive exposure and validation, but often requires surrendering substantial artistic direction and payments. Conversely, here combined publishing permits writers to maintain more control over their book and gain higher earnings, while reach might be limited. Carefully evaluating these considerations is essential for any budding creator.
